Old map of Arctic Regions.

Created by John Ross in 1855.
  • "Fec. Juli 1855."
  • Relief shown by shading.
  • Map names and notes in German.
  • Pen-and-ink and watercolor.
  • Includes notes in red ink.
  • Notes in pencil and ink on verso.
  • On verso in ink: Map drawn in 1855, Capt. John Ross, North Pole.
